> Can you point to any of your research that says these are legally
> enforceable? I always thought these were advisory, or at least guidance for
> those using the cyclelane, if you're cycling in the traffic lane does that
> still apply? A motorway or tunnel which is signposted no bicycles is
> clearly bicycle=no but I think we should see further if this is really
> bicycle=no or just bicycle:advisory=no. I'm very keen to find out.
>

For NSW at least I couldn't find anything which mentions these signs, only:

"The rider of a bicycle riding on a length of road with a bicycle lane
designed for bicycles travelling in the same direction as the rider must
ride in the bicycle lane unless it is impracticable to do so."
"The rider of a bicycle must not ride on a length of road or footpath to
which a no bicycles sign, or a no bicycles road marking, applies."
